通过中国知网的引文数据库,获取10个学科门类50种期刊2001年发表的论文在2001~2010各年度被学位论文和期刊论文引用的频次,分析科技期刊论文被学位论文引证的规律。结果表明:从统计的10个学科来看,科技期刊论文被学位论文引用的时滞更长,50种期刊合计在第8年(2001年为当年,2002年为第2年)达到峰值,比被期刊引用的平均峰值年代(5年)延后了3年。学位论文对期刊论文引用的峰值年代学科间差异较小,全部在第7年或第8年。科技期刊论文被学位论文引用的频次从第6年开始超过被期刊引用的频次,所占比例最高时达到59.8%,表明将学位论文作为引文统计源计算期刊的影响因子能更好地反映我国科技期刊的影响力。
